Canadian pianist Angela Hewitt’s performances of the music of J.S. Bach have established her as one of the composer’s foremost interpreters of our time.

Her award-winning cycle of all the major keyboard works has been described as “one of the record glories of our age” (The Sunday Times). On her ‘Bach World Tour’ in 2008-2009, she performed The Well-Tempered Clavier in 21 countries and in 2016 she began her formidable ‘Bach Odyssey’, a series of 12 marathon recitals across the globe.

Her programme for the Howard Assembly Room features selections from the second book of The Well-Tempered Clavier and the bright, sunny atmospheres of the English Suite No 4 in F major. Eugen d’Albert’s transcription of one of Bach’s greatest organ works, the Passacaglia in C minor closes the concert.

Selections by the harpsichord master François Couperin ‘le Grand’– recorded by Hewitt for a revelatory Hyperion release – and three Scarlatti sonatas complete a rich tapestry of baroque keyboard music.
